PROCEDURE

实验过程

675 g of 6-methyl-4 phenyl-3,4-dihydrocoumarin, 372 ml of benzyl bromide, and 513 g of potassium carbonate were charged into a round bottom flask containing a mixture of 2025 ml of acetone and 2025 ml of methanol. The contents were heated to reflux temperature for about 2-3 hours. Distilled off the solvent from the reaction mass at atmospheric conditions below 75° C. then under vacuum (about 600 mm Hg) at below 85° C. 6750 ml of water was added to the residue and stirred for 15 minutes for dissolution. Extracted the solution twice with ethyl acetate (4000 ml). Combined organic layers were washed with water (2×3375 ml) and distilled the solvent under vacuum (about 600 mm Hg) at below 85° C. 2025 ml of methanol was added to the residue at 50-55° C., then stirred the solution at 0-5° C. for about 2 hours. Filtered the formed solid and washed with 675 ml of methanol. Dried the solid at 50-55° C. for about 2-3 hours under vacuum (about 600 mm/Hg) to get 850 g of the title compound.
